## What is the Analysis of Derivative Market Behavior?

Derivative market behavior in cryptocurrency reflects a unique interplay of speculative demand, technological innovation, and regulatory uncertainty, differing substantially from traditional financial derivatives. Price discovery within these markets often occurs rapidly, driven by high-frequency trading and information asymmetry, leading to amplified volatility and potential for cascading liquidations. The prevalence of perpetual swaps and inverse contracts introduces complexities regarding funding rates and basis risk, requiring sophisticated risk management strategies. Understanding these dynamics necessitates a quantitative approach, incorporating order book analysis, volatility modeling, and assessment of market microstructure effects.

## What is the Arbitrage of Derivative Market Behavior?

Opportunities frequently emerge due to fragmented liquidity across various exchanges and differing contract specifications, incentivizing automated trading strategies designed to exploit temporary price discrepancies. Effective arbitrage requires low-latency infrastructure and precise execution capabilities, alongside careful consideration of transaction costs and counterparty risk. Cross-exchange arbitrage, while potentially profitable, is complicated by withdrawal limits, transfer times, and the inherent risks associated with multiple custodians. The efficiency of arbitrage mechanisms directly impacts price convergence and overall market stability, particularly during periods of heightened volatility.

## What is the Algorithm of Derivative Market Behavior?

Algorithmic trading dominates derivative market behavior in cryptocurrency, employing strategies ranging from simple trend-following to complex statistical arbitrage and market making. These algorithms react to market signals with speed and precision, often exacerbating price movements and contributing to flash crashes or sudden rallies. The design and implementation of these algorithms require a deep understanding of market dynamics, risk management principles, and the specific characteristics of cryptocurrency derivatives. Backtesting and continuous monitoring are crucial for optimizing performance and mitigating unintended consequences, given the evolving nature of these markets.
